Creating a Veterans Day Word Search can be a rewarding experience. Here are the steps to create your own:

  1. Choose Your Words: Select a list of words related to Veterans Day. Some examples include “veteran,” “military,” “sacrifice,” “honor,” “freedom,” “bravery,” “service,” and “patriotism.”
  2. Design the Grid: Decide on the size of your grid. A common size is 15x15, but you can adjust it based on the number of words and the difficulty level you want.
  3. Place the Words: Arrange the words in the grid. They can be placed horizontally, vertically, or diagonally. Ensure that the words do not overlap unless you want a more challenging puzzle.
  4. Fill in the Blanks: Fill the remaining spaces in the grid with random letters. This can be done manually or using a word search generator tool.
  5. Create the Word List: Provide a list of the words to be found in the puzzle. You can include the number of letters in each word to make it easier for participants.

📝 Note: If you're creating a word search for younger children, consider using simpler words and a smaller grid to make it more accessible.
